推荐文章:探索高效的视差滚动——Angular Parallax

推荐文章:探索高效的视差滚动——Angular Parallax

angular-parallaxLightweight & performant parallax scrolling for angular.js.项目地址:https://gitcode.com/gh_mirrors/an/angular-parallax

在网页设计的海洋中,视差滚动已成为一种引人注目的交互方式,为用户带来沉浸式的浏览体验。今天,我们将深入探讨一款专为AngularJS打造的轻量级、高性能的开源项目——Angular Parallax。这款工具以其精巧的设计和出色的性能优化,让您的网站焕发新的生命力。

项目介绍

Angular Parallax是一款专门针对AngularJS生态设计的指令,旨在实现无缝且流畅的视差效果。仅1.6KB的体积(压缩后约40KB),它通过利用requestAnimationFrametranslate3d特性,确保了过渡效果的GPU加速,从而达到前所未有的平滑度,给用户留下深刻印象。

技术深度剖析

本项目巧妙地结合了AngularJS的强大控制能力和自定义指令的灵活性,加之对angular-scroll的依赖,实现了基于滚动位置的动态效果计算。requestAnimationFrame的选择保证了动画帧的高效渲染,减少CPU负担,而translate3d的运用则是现代Web性能优化的关键一环,通过GPU处理图形变换,极大提升了视差效果的流畅性。

应用场景广泛

  • 产品展示网站:通过视差滚动,为产品图片添加动态背景,提升用户体验,让浏览变成一场视觉盛宴。
  • 故事叙述页面:创建层次感强的故事流,随着用户的滚动,不同的故事元素以独特的视差速度展现,增强叙事张力。
  • 旅游或摄影博客:使风景图片随滚动产生细腻的移动效果,增添网站的艺术性和互动性。

项目亮点

  1. 极简集成:借助Bower轻松安装,快速融入您的Angular项目。
  2. 高度定制:支持多种属性动画(包括y轴、x轴位移,旋转、不透明度调整等),甚至提供自定义CSS属性变化的选项,满足个性化需求。
  3. 性能卓越:利用GPU加速,即使在复杂页面上也能保持丝般顺滑的视差效果。
  4. 文档清晰:详尽的说明文档和示例代码,即便是初学者也能快速上手。
  5. 轻量级:小巧的文件大小,对页面加载时间的影响几乎可以忽略不计。

快速启动你的视差之旅

只需简单的几步配置,您就能为自己的Angular应用增添这一魅力特性。从基础的安装到高级的定制化,Angular Parallax都能提供强有力的支持。无论是新手还是老练的开发者,都能在这个项目中找到提升用户体验的新途径。

现在就加入到这个开源社区中来,探索视差滚动带来的无限创意空间。无论是创造令人惊艳的产品展示,还是构建富有情感的故事界面,Angular Parallax都是你不容错过的强大工具。让每一次滚动都成为一场视觉冒险,开启你的高效视差设计之旅!


本文通过对Angular Parallax的介绍、技术解析、应用场景的展开以及项目特点的强调,希望激发更多开发者的兴趣,将这项优秀技术应用于实践中,为互联网世界添彩。开始你的Angular Parallax探索之路吧!

angular-parallaxLightweight & performant parallax scrolling for angular.js.项目地址:https://gitcode.com/gh_mirrors/an/angular-parallax

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

缪昱锨Hunter

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值